What does an applications engineering manager do?

An Applications Engineering Manager leads a team of engineers responsible for developing, optimizing, and supporting technical solutions for customers. They work closely with sales, product development, and clients to ensure that products meet customer needs and industry standards. Their role includes managing projects, mentoring engineers, and providing technical guidance to improve product applications. Additionally, they analyze customer requirements, troubleshoot issues, and drive innovation to enhance product performance and usability.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an applications engineering manager?

To thrive as an Applications Engineering Manager, you need expertise in application development, systems integration, project management, and a degree in engineering or a related field. Familiarity with tools such as Product Lifecycle Management (PLM) software, customer relationship management (CRM) platforms, and certifications like PMP or Six Sigma are commonly sought after. Leadership, strong communication, and problem-solving skills help you motivate teams and bridge technical and business requirements. These abilities are crucial for successfully overseeing engineering projects, ensuring technical excellence, and meeting customer needs in a collaborative environment.

What are some typical challenges faced by applications engineering managers, and how can they be addressed?

Applications Engineering Managers often face the challenge of balancing diverse customer requirements with resource constraints and technical feasibility. Managing cross-functional teams and ensuring clear communication between engineers, sales, and clients is key to overcoming these hurdles. Staying up-to-date with evolving technologies and industry standards also requires continuous learning and adaptability. By fostering a collaborative team culture, setting realistic project timelines, and maintaining open lines of communication with stakeholders, managers can navigate these challenges effectively.

Position Summary: This position is responsible for providing engineering leadership to the Big Lake business division, overseeing the management of all employees in the department. Will serve as a critical technical leader and change agent that is responsible directly for the engineering team while championing a culture of continuous improvement. This dual impact role balances daily engineering project execution, personnel management, and system architecture with the strategic deployment of operational excellence processes. The engineering manager will oversee manufacturing engineering, automation team, tool room, and lead the Operational excellence for Big Lake. Provide technical leadership to achieve the business division’s goals and objectives. Driving cost reduction and continuous improvement initiatives, monitoring and confirming organizational adherence to policies, procedures, regulations and standard work and managing the department budget.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Provide engineering leadership to the business division, including developing and implementing new engineering methodologies and processes for improved performance, quality and/or cost reduction. Work closely with other departments to ensure proper implementation of these initiatives.
  • Implement & grow Operational excellence through all levels
  • Design and govern standard work, visual KPI’s tracking framework
  • Directly supervise staff and oversee the management of key employees in the Engineering Department by participating in and overseeing the hiring, work planning and direction, training and performance management processes.
  • Lead cross functional kaizen events, value stream mapping, and root-cause analysis
  • Develop foundational practices to support business growth and drive out costs through contin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Drive digital transformation by utilizing automation, data analytics, and observational tools
  • Lead technical discussions with quality and operations driving knowledge throughout the business.
  • Represent our business in customer-facing interactions such as DFM or technology advancements.
  • Partner with NPI engineering team to utilize SME in assisting NPI programs.
  • Develop automation strategies to help drive operational efficiencies and repeatability.
  • Support business expansion through capital expenditure (equipment) and space management.
  • Assist with developing and managing the Engineering Department budget for the business division.
  • Monitor and confirm organizational adherence to policies, procedures, regulations and standard work.
  • Other duties as assigned.

Required Qualifications:

  • Bachelor degree in Manufacturing Engineering or related engineering field (experience in lieu of a degree will be considered)
  • Minimum five years’ relevant, progressive experience including mentoring other Engineering staff and participating in customer interactions and decision making.
  • Broad knowledge base of medical device machining processes, applications and technologies.
  • Strong business knowledge. Experience leading significant business change and LEAN initiatives.
  • Demonstrated effective leadership skills, including the interpersonal and communication skills necessary to lead people and get results through others.
  • Proficient PC skills in a Windows environment.
  • Basic understanding of CAD/CAM systems utilizing solid modeling.
  • Experience working within an ISO environment.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Experience in a precision machine shop environment.
  • LEAN / Six Sigma training and demonstrated application.
  • MBA
